| CHECK IT OUT OEFC Library News The Curse of Misty Wayfair by Jaime Jo Wright A century apart, two women seek their mothers in Pleasant Valley, Wisconsin. In 1908, Thea's search leads her to an insane asylum with dark secrets. In modern-day Wisconsin, Heidi Lane answers the call of a mother battling dementia. Both confront the legendary curse of Misty Wayfair--and are entangled in a web of danger that entwines them across time. | |
